Job Purpose: - The MA Therapist Supervisor - Licensed at LIFESTREAM BEHAVIORAL CENTER is responsible for overseeing and guiding a team of therapists to ensure the delivery of high-quality mental health services. This role involves both clinical supervision and administrative duties to support the center's mission of providing effective behavioral health care. Key Responsibilities: - Provide clinical supervision to a team of therapists, ensuring adherence to best practices and professional standards. - Oversee the development and implementation of treatment plans tailored to individual client needs. - Conduct regular performance evaluations and provide constructive feedback to therapy staff. - Facilitate team meetings and case conferences to promote collaboration and continuous improvement. - Ensure compliance with all relevant regulations, ethical guidelines, and organizational policies. - Assist in the recruitment, training, and onboarding of new therapy staff. - Maintain accurate and up-to-date client records and documentation. - Collaborate with other departments to coordinate comprehensive care for clients. - Address and resolve any client or staff concerns in a timely and effective manner. - Participate in ongoing professional development and training to stay current with industry trends and practices. QualificationsRequired Education: - Master's degree in Psychology, Counseling, Social Work, or a related field from an accredited institution. - Current licensure as a therapist (e.g., LMHC, LCSW, LMFT) in the state of practice. Required Experience: - Minimum of 5 years of clinical experience in a therapeutic setting, preferably within a behavioral health center. - Previous supervisory experience in a mental health or therapeutic environment. - Experience in developing and implementing therapeutic programs and interventions. Required Skills and Abilities: - Strong leadership and management skills with the ability to supervise and mentor a team of therapists. -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ively interact with clients, staff, and external partners. - Proficiency in therapeutic modalities and techniques relevant to the needs of the client population. - Ability to handle sensitive information with confidentiality and professionalism. -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to make decisions in high-pressure situations. - Knowledge of state and federal regulations related to mental health services. - Competency in using electronic health records and other relevant technology in a clinical setting.
